About the Role

Boston Consulting Group partners with leaders in business and society to tackle their most important challenges and capture their greatest opportunities. BCG was the pioneer in business strategy when it was founded in 1963. Today, we help clients with total transformation-inspiring complex change, enabling organizations to grow, building competitive advantage, and driving bottom-line impact. To succeed, organizations must blend digital and human capabilities. Our diverse, global teams bring deep industry and functional expertise and a range of perspectives to spark change. BCG delivers solutions through leading-edge management consulting along with technology and design, corporate and digital ventures—and business purpose. We work in a uniquely collaborative model across the firm and throughout all levels of the client organization, generating results that allow our clients to thrive.

Responsibilities

  • Work alongside top minds on cases that reshape business, government, and society.
  • Engage in varied and rigorous consulting work, often performed at client sites.
  • Collaborate on challenging projects with team members from diverse backgrounds and disciplines.
  • Increase understanding of complex business problems from diverse perspectives.
  • Develop new skills and experience for future success within or outside of BCG.

Requirements

  • MBA students from Canadian schools scheduled to graduate between December 2026 – August 2027.
  • Demonstrate success in academic and extracurricular activities (volunteer work, professional internships, personal initiatives).
  • Possess drive, creativity, intelligence, and leadership ability.
  • Fluent English is required for communication with clients, partners, and colleagues predominantly located outside Quebec.
  • Knowledge of French is required for positions permanently located in Quebec.
  • Submit an application including a cover letter, résumé, and most recent unofficial transcript.
  • Complete the Consultant Career Assessment (CCA) within 24 hours of invitation.

Salary/Compensations

  • $199,500 CAD

Benefits

  • Annual discretionary performance bonus
  • Retirement contribution
  • Market-leading benefits package
  • 100% premium costs for core health benefits for employees and eligible family members
  • Zero dollar ($0) health insurance premiums for employees, spouses, and children
  • 100% coverage for prescription drugs with no dispensing fee maximum
  • Access to Telemedicine
  • Substantial mental health support
  • Dental coverage, including orthodontia for children and adults
  • Robust vision coverage
  • Flexible Spending Account
  • Retirement contributions made annually
  • Option for employees to make personal contributions to an RRSP Plan
  • Premier Family programs including paid parental and family care leaves
  • Reimbursement for fertility, surrogacy, and adoption expenses
  • Generous paid time off (10 public holidays, 2 floater days, office closure between Christmas and New Year’s)
  • 15 vacation days annually
  • Paid sick time on an as needed basis
  • French-language training offered to incumbents in permanent positions in Quebec
